Transaction 3c751440d2cfc9e77f9a9703ea4882ec8e1262d8bbacc1ef676fd5e02d9b36de

1 Input
2 Outputs
  • 3c751440d2cfc9e77f9a9703ea4882ec8e1262d8bbacc1ef676fd5e02d9b36de:0
  • value  17274072
    address  34CKdtA7hVK3kLgd8WeFn5T2J34fAvYyQq
  • 3c751440d2cfc9e77f9a9703ea4882ec8e1262d8bbacc1ef676fd5e02d9b36de:1
  • value  982693753
    address  3L5iZ1M3R6WNmD39jeoPikFVMAtQg6pSZV